Alternating between grinding World of Warcraft mage towers and playing RimWorld. It's pretty good, it's basically simplified sci-fi Dwarf Fortress with graphics.

I had a single raider attack my settlement last night. My squad shot her in the lungs and shot off one of her legs. So, they captured her and shoved her in jail. She got medical attention and a peg leg and my warden tried to recruit her. Multiple failures later, she escapes. She picks up a bolt-action rifle and starts to take pot shots at my sleeping pet grizzly bear, Elvis. My squad shows up and begin to beat the shit out of her with the butt of their guns. Their savage beating destroys her other leg. She gets another peg leg and is recruited pretty soon after that.
